I started decluttering china in my garage 2 months ago. Did 90% of it and dropped the project unfinished. So for 2 months I have had this nagging unrest and it has been from the unfinished job in the garage. The remainder of the job loomed large in my imagination. After seeing your video for Day 16 tonite I grabbed my timer and went into the garage and set the timer for 15 minutes. I finished the job in 8 minutes! The timer serves me well as it pulls me out of the fantasy thinking that jobs take hours and take away too much of my precious life. The timer actually contributes TIME to my life. The timer is a vehicle to give me more time and more life. I feel that this phenomenon has to be experienced before it can be truly appreciated. thankyou so much
